We follow the game laws regarding the harvest of bucks. This is a hunter choice lease where the hunter makes the decision on what size buck he/she wants.
The property is 588 acres. There is a mixture of pines, pines that were thinned seven years ago, a eight year old clear cut as well as hardwood bottoms and draws. There are beaver ponds on two creeks.
Rules are simple:
1. Obey all game laws
2. Five deer limit
3. Wounded, unrecovered deer count as part of your limit
4. No guests...no exceptions
5. No nails in trees and pick up your litter (these two are from the property owner).
6. Children, under 18, can hunt on the member's membership but hunt from the member's stands and any deer taken by the child counts toward the member's limit of five deer.
There are four existing foot plots. Food plots are typically planted with some combo of wheat and/or rye.
Primitive camping....no water nor electricity. We have a trailer and a cabin for lodging.
Good population of deer and turkeys. We're see a lot of pig sign and have captured several on trail cams.
Membership cost is $760 and the price includes food plot prep, seeds and fertilizer.
Nine total members.
